Framework 2 Project Support Services 2026-2030
The Royal Parks is establishing a four-year framework for Project Support Services split into two lots: Lot 1 for architectural, lead design, principal designer and BREEAM services (single supplier), and Lot 2 for quantity surveying services (up to three suppliers). Services will support delivery of construction projects across eight London parks including new build, refurbishment, conservation, maintenance, and demolition.

NHM150 Western Galleries - Base Build Lead Architect
The Natural History Museum is seeking a lead architect for base build works across four galleries (Swing Space, Old General Herbarium, Dinosaur Gallery, Origins Gallery) as part of its 150th anniversary renovation programme. Work includes conservation, structural repairs, new MEP systems, and building services installation, phased between 2027 and 2031.

Planning Services Consultant for the New Wing
The National Gallery needs a planning consultant to lead the planning strategy and stakeholder engagement for a new building on Trafalgar Square, integrated with the Grade I listed Sainsbury Wing and Wilkins Building. Work covers RIBA Stages 1–7 in a highly constrained heritage and cultural context.

Cold Water Testing
Wandsworth Council needs a lab to test cold water samples for bacterial contamination, particularly legionella, and report findings. The work covers approximately 4,000 samples per year from the council's cold water storage and distribution systems.
